MAINTENANCE AND STORAGE

BATTERY MAINTENANCE:

Use the following procedures to enable optimum usage of the battery:
1.   Protect the battery against moisture and water.
2.   Store the battery only with in a temperature range from 32˚ F to 113˚ F. As an example, do not leave the 

battery in the lawn mower in direct sunlight.

3.   Clean the battery occasionally with a soft, clean and dry brush.
4.   If you do not use the product for a long time, please charge and discharge the battery pack once every 

6 months.

STORAGE AND TRANSPORT (See fig. 22)

Fig. 22

After cleaning the unit thoroughly, store it in a dry room and allow the motor to cool down.
1.   Release the Handle Quick release levers, and fold the handles down.
2.   Position the lower handle lock pin into the mower bracket. Lock the handles in place by closing the 

Quick release handle.

   NOTE:

Remove the safety key and battery packs. Ensure cables are not trapped when folding/unfolding 
the handle. If stored vertically –Make sure it is position in a corner so that the blade is facing 
inwards to a wall and it is secure to prevent accidentally falling over.

TROUBLE SHOOTING

 WARNING! 

Before performing any repair work, always ensure that the battery pack/safety key has 

 

been removed and wait until the blade has stopped completely and the tool has cooled down.

 WARNING! 

Always wear heavy duty gloves when adjusting or cleaning, especially when handling 

 

sharp objects.

 Fault/malfunction

 Cause

 Remedy

Mower fails to start

Safety key is not inserted

Insert safety key

Battery is not correctly inserted

Remove the battery and reinsert

Mower standing in high grass

Start motor on shorter grass or 
already mowed area ;change 
cutting height if necessary

The mower housing is clogged

Clean housing so that the blade 
can move freely

Battery has no power

check and recharge battery

Mower stops working /loses 
power

Cutting height is improper

Adjust the cutting height

Discharge chute/ housing is 
blocked

Clean the discharge chute/ housing

Cutting blade is worn or damaged

Replace with New blade from 
dealer service center

Battery performance decreasing
Mower Overloaded -Red light 
displayed switch box

Check the battery performance and 
charge it if necessary
Wait until reset occurs – Green light 
displayed on switchbox

Grass bag is not filled sufficiently

Cutting height is too Low

Adjust and increase cutting height

The lawn / grass is wet

Allow the lawn to dry

Discharge chute/ housing is 
blocked

Clean the discharge chute/ housing

Underside of the mower deck is 
clogged.

Clean the underside of the mower 
deck

Cutting blade is worn or damaged.

Replace it by the customer service 
center

Mower vibrating at higher speed

Cutting blade is unbalanced

Balance the blade by grinding each 
cutting edge equality

Blade is Loosened /incorrectly 
fitted

Tighten the blade bolt

Mower does not mulch properly

Cutting height set to low
Deck has wet grass on underside 
of deck

Adjust cutting height
Clean underside of deck and wait 
until grass is dry

Mower cuts unevenly

The blade is damaged
Blade is assembled incorrectly

Sharpen the blade or replace
Re-assemble blade correctly
